Compatibility Lib
=================

    A library that calls the compatibility server to get compatibility
    information about Python packages, and provides utilities to store the
    results into BigQuery.

Running the server locally
--------------------------

1. Install Docker_

.. _Docker: https://www.docker.com/community-edition

2. Download the code:

    ::

        git clone git@github.com:GoogleCloudPlatform/cloud-opensource-python.git

3. Build and run the Docker image

    ::

        cd cloud-opensource-python/compatbility_server
        ./run-in-docker.sh

Get Compatibility Data using the library
----------------------------------------

The library is sending requests to the compatibility server running GKE.

    ::

      from compatibility_lib import compatibility_checker

      checker = compatibility_checker.CompatibilityChecker()

      # Get self compatibility data
      checker.get_self_compatibility(python_version='2')

      # Get pairwise compatibility data
      checker.get_pairwise_compatibility(python_version='2')

      # Get the data and store to BigQuery
      from compatibility_lib import get_compatibility_data

      get_compatibility_data.write_to_status_table()
